Corybas hybr. nat. X halleanus is an endemic terrestrial orchid of New Caledonia, a natural hybrid between Corybas pignalii and Corybas echinulus, only known from two populations in the southern part of Grande Terre: Mont Mou and Mé Mayoa. From current data, Corybas hybr. nat. X halleanus occurs in shrubland and rocky slopes at an altitudinal range 550-800 m asl. With a few observations, Corybas hybr. nat. X halleanus can not be assessed and qualifies as Data Deficient. Therefore, this taxa is considered Data Deficient (DD) for taxonomic reasons. Being an hybrid, this taxa is not submitted to the red list and classified as NE (not evaluated).

Threats


Recurrent bushfires in the Mont Mou area may contribute to the degradation of its habitat.

Conservation


Prospection are needed to better evaluate the conservation status for this species. It is recommended to focus on Mé Maoya area and to preserve C. pignalii and C. echinulus sub-populations.
